I've just upgraded my version of R. I'm used to having the help pages turn up on a simple text window, and not html. Now it seems that when I call a help page it starts up a browser, and says it can't find the manual page(probably since I didn't install html help).
I guess there is some option somewhere that turns of html help and goes back to 
the simple version. What is this, and how do I permanently enable it?

I promise I did look around on the web for this  but couldn't find the answer.

See ?options on how to enable / disable help systems and ?Startup on how to do it each time on startup.
